Comment (by erik@…):

 This problem still exists on Mac OS X 10.5.8 Intel with php5-eaccelerator
 @0.9.6.1_17+universal and the latest version of MacPorts (2.2.1)

 I made it work by manually adding the fix first mentioned by
 moody at isi.edu:
 In the Portfile found here:
 {{{
 /opt/local/var/macports/sources/rsync.macports.org/release/ports/php/php5-eaccelerator/Portfile
 }}}

 I inserted the following after line 34:
 {{{
 configure.args-append --with-eaccelerator-userid=_www
 }}}

 I then ran the rest manually (I actually have nearly no clue about
 this...!):
 {{{
 port clean php5-eaccelerator
 port configure php5-eaccelerator
 port build php5-eaccelerator
 port test php5-eaccelerator (turns out there are no tests defined in this
 port...)
 port destroot php5-eaccelerator
 port install php5-eaccelerator
 port activate php5-eaccelerator @0.9.6.1_17+universal
 }}}
 I worked for me, although there is probably a better way.
